Well, now you've said it, that's pretty much what my thought was. In particular I've seen a few people fall into what I call the "Tomyris trap" where you play Tomyris, then totally ignore Military. The logic is you can go "lol, I don't care you can't hurt me, this card is worth 6 points pretty much." The issue is that, if you do follow that logic, then your neighbours can build just one military card and even if they lose to their other neighbour three times, they still end up with 6 points from military to your 0 - from one age I or age II card play, which is probably less costly than playing Tomyris was. In other words, playing Tomyris and then never competing military helps your neighbours more than it helps you. The obvious solution here is to not completely ignore military, but to be aware of it's implications in how military will play out.
In 3 player though, it gets much weirder, because Diplomacy is much stronger. And as an aside to that, I think Tomyris kind of combos with the other military leaders. Get an early military lead, then plonk down Tomyris, and your neighbours know they're fighting an uphill battle for fewer points than usual.

No, not necessarily. It was more of an example - going the other way around would be fine, I think. That said, Tomyris costs 4 coins, so I'd usually be hesitant to play her in age I for largely the same reason I'd be hesitant to play Bilkis - although I suppose Tomyris has more potential to be effective during that age.
Diplomacy is definitely a bigger deal in 3 player, since a single diplomacy during an age halves the number of battles your neighbours fight. This can happen in 4 player, but you'd need two diplomacy to be played in an age, which is less likely. Halving your neighbours number of fights is a pretty huge deal, it considerably lowers the number points available from military. That said I don't have enough experience to tell you just how much better it is.
-
I've had good success in RL playing Byzantium and playing red. There's much less incentive for your opponents to contest you on red when they know you can just gut their winnings by suddenly building your wonder for insta-diplomacy. Especially using the B side.
And if no one seriously contests you? Then don't build your wonder. Nothing says you have to build your wonder.

You've had a pretty tame game too -- no debt cards until this last age. The very first time I played with Cities IRL, we had EVERY debt card as well as Petra and Catan (debt wonders). Some of my friends really hate Cities now because of it, but the thing to keep in mind is that they are actually just nerfed blue cards.
For example, Brotherhood is 4VP, cause 3 debt. The most that this is worth is 7VP, if every opponent chose to take debt instead of pay for it. If every opponent pays for it, it's only worth net 5VP to you. But the choice makes it feel more painful than it is, especially to players who are low on coin. It's kind of like Dominion's Torturer -- it would be significantly stronger if it always gave the Curse instead of giving the discard as an option, but the choice makes it feel much more oppressive.

After playing through this game, I am fairly certain that you just HAVE to have some plan to deal with science. If the other two players are competing for science, then you can leave them at it. If only one player is going for science, I think you have to consider taking a set yourself if you can swing it, or else commit to always burying science whenever you build a wonder stage. A single science set is actually quite nice if you build it early, and it hurts the science player more if you take away their chaining opportunities.
